Python — XML ​​не правильно сформирован (неверный токен) Значения отладки

Я получаю эту ошибку, когда пытаюсь импортировать некоторые продавцы, мне нужно отладить значения оператора возврата, но я не получаю ничего, кроме ошибок. Код работает для большинства продавцов, но я получаю сообщение об ошибке на пару заказов и не могу определить ошибку.

Я пытаюсь с print_r () и var_dump (), но не работает.

Python возвращает ошибку «ValueError:« неправильно сформирован (неверный токен) ».

Благодарю.

$saleorders[] = new xmlrpcval( array("id" => new xmlrpcval( $row[0], "int"),
"price_type" => new xmlrpcval( clean_special_chars($price_type), "string" ),
"note" => new xmlrpcval(clean_special_chars($note), "string" ),
"lines" => new xmlrpcval( $orderlines, "array"),
"pay_met" => new xmlrpcval( search_payment_method($row[24]), "int"),
"pay_met_title" => new xmlrpcval( clean_special_chars($row[24]), "string"),
"shipping_price" => new xmlrpcval( $shopping_price, "double"),
"shipping_title" => new xmlrpcval(html_entity_decode(clean_special_chars($shipping_title)), "string"),
"orders_status" => new xmlrpcval( clean_special_chars($status), "string"),
"partner" => $partner,
"date" => new xmlrpcval( $row[21], "string"),
"address" => $default_address,
"delivery" => $delivery_address,
"billing" => $billing_address,
"order_subtotal" => new xmlrpcval($order_subtotal, "double"),
"order_tax" => new xmlrpcval($order_tax, "double"),
"order_total" => new xmlrpcval($order_total, "double"),
), "struct");

return new xmlrpcresp(new xmlrpcval($saleorders, "array"));

0

Решение

Попробуйте с помощью метода сериализации xmlrpcval увидеть значения
Ссылка на сайт: https://gggeek.github.io/jsxmlrpc/javadoc/xmlrpcval.html#serialize

0

Другие решения

Других решений пока нет …

По вопросам рекламы [email protected]